 Federal Government has called on institutions of learning to put in place preventive measures against COVID-19 before announcing re-opening dates.

 Minister of Education, Adamu Adamu, gave the advice  in Abuja at the 2020 Policy Meeting on Admissions into Tertiary Institutions .

Adamu Adamu who was represented by the Minister of State for Education, Mr Chukwwuemeka Nwajiuba said the premises of each institution must be decontaminated and  efforts taken to maintain highest level hygiene.

The Minister submitted that institutions must be prepared to adhere to all safety protocols rolled out by the Presidential Task Force on Covid-19.

He said it would be wise for  heads of institutions in the country not to wait until a formal order to reopen schools was made, before putting necessary measures in place.

The Minister noted that the Presidential Task Force (PTF) on COVID-19 was working with facts and figures that reflected realities of the country’s current situation.

He commended institutions that responded promptly with different innovations, including the manufacture of facilities that have been used to contain the coronavirus.

Some of the innovations, the minister noted, were the production of ventilators, body disinfectants, hand washing equipment, liquid dispensers and body temperature gauges.
